Cadets from 2478 Abergavenny Squadron Air Training Corps now have access to a new flight simulator with VR capability and 15 Chromebooks, giving more cadets access to online learning and qualifications 🀩

Good luck to all those working towards their Blue Wings badge 😁

The cadets and staff of 2478 would like to thank the Air Cadet Charity for the recent digital upgrades they have funded.

We now have a modern flight sim including VR for cadets to use, the squadron has been without a flight sim for a couple years so it is great to finally have one back. The flight sim allows cadets to complete Blue PTT training or just practice their skills and compete with other cadets.

Once cadets have completed Blue PTT and been for either an Air Experience Flight or Gliding Induction Flight they are then awarded the Blue Wings badge.

We have also been able to purchase 15 Chromebooks to allow cadet to complete online training such as classification and the Bronze IDEA Award
